Russia court sentences Alexey Navalny, jailed opposition leader and Putin critic, to 19 more years in prison
A Russian court on Friday issued its verdict in a new case against jailed opposition leader Alexey Navalny, convicting the politician of promoting “extremism” and extending his time in prison …